Description
What kind of wine is it?
Larmandier-Bernier's Champagne Extra Brut Blanc de Blancs Grand Cru Les Chemins d’Avize is a wine made exclusively with Chardonnay from the village of Avize. This Blanc de Blancs features a dry, smooth, and medium-bodied profile. Crafted according to the Traditional Method, it matures carefully to deliver a concentrated, compact, and deep consistency on the palate.
Where does it come from?
This wine is born from two ancient vineyards located in the heart of the Côte des Blancs, within the Champagne denomination. The soil of this area is particularly rich in chalk, which imparts a pronounced tension and clear mineral character to the glass. The vines, over sixty years old, convey an elegant and defined expression, blending delicate floral notes with a marked saline sensation.
How is it produced?
After gentle pressing, the first fermentation occurs spontaneously in oak barrels using native yeasts. The base wine matures in wood for about eleven months, gaining structure before undergoing bottle refermentation as required by the Traditional Method. This is followed by meticulous aging on the lees for at least six years, a crucial process to guarantee the fineness of the bubbles and aromatic complexity.
Tasting notes
In the glass, it displays a straw-yellow color and a fine, persistent mousse. The nose reveals vibrant aromas of lemon and verbena, complemented by a subtle touch of vanilla from the time spent in wood. On the palate, it is medium-bodied and smooth, guided by evident minerality towards a dry, linear finish that embodies the Extra Brut style.
Food pairings
With its precise taste, this Champagne is ideal for pairing with shellfish dishes and is especially recommended with lobster or lobster à l'armoricaine. It also harmoniously matches oysters and fish carpaccio, highlighting the purity of the ingredients. Its saline note and dry finish make it an excellent match for seafood risotto as well.
When to serve it
Its structure makes it suited to accompany every course of a seafood meal. It should be served well chilled to enhance its aromatic precision and elegant effervescence. Thanks to the extended aging in bottle, it boasts a stable balance that allows immediate enjoyment or cellaring to appreciate its natural evolution over time.
